As of the current state of GTA V, Rockstar has released many patches beyond 1.0.2189. However, this version remains a "golden era" for many modders. Why? Because later patches introduced Rockstar Launcher updates, anti-cheat mechanisms, and changes that broke many older script mods. Consequently, many modders have deliberately rolled back to version 1.0.2189 and frozen their game updates to maintain a stable, heavily modded setup. : Tools installed via OpenIV's ASI Manager that

The vanilla version of GTA 5 is optimized for the vanilla game. The moment you install , an ASI loader, or a custom DLC add-on, you begin to exceed these hardcoded limits. Without a modified gameconfig , the glass simply isn't big enough to hold the water you’re pouring into it. Do not attempt to use modded gameconfigs in
